Highlights
Are people in Woodstock older or younger than people in Mills River?
- The Median Age in Woodstock is 9.3 years younger than in Mills River.

Are housing costs cheaper in Woodstock or Mills River?
- Woodstock housing costs are 13.4% less expensive than Mills River hous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Woodstock or Mills River?
- The average commute for residents of Woodstock is 13.9 minutes longer than it is for residents of Mills River.
